Top Weekend Getaways from Pune
One of the bustling cities of Maharashtra, Pune is often considered as the cultural capital of the state. Other than being the cultural capital, it is also the second largest city in the state after Mumbai. The city invites travellers to enjoy a number of tourist destinations like pilgrimage centers and hill stations.
1. Goa
Goa, the party capital of India is home to stunning sandy beaches, soothing ocean breeze, awesome weather, delicious seafood and relaxing vibes that rejuvenates the soul. Located in the country’s southwest region, Goa is a favorite destination among beach lovers.
2. Nashik
Home to beautiful temples and also known as the Wine Capital of India, Nashik is located on the banks of River Godavari. The world-famous Kumbh Mela is also held here and this is the reason for its significance in mythology.
3. Aurangabad
Declared the ‘Tourism Capital of Maharashtra’, Aurangabad is a major tourist hub for the state of Maharashtra. It is a place where one can discover the glorious Mughal past.
4. Shirdi
Home to the most esteemed saint of India, “Sai Baba,” Shirdi is situated in Ahmednagar district of Maharashtra. The place is a famous shrine and is flocked by tourists all year round. This is the site where love of the followers and the piousness of the famous saint meet in an intensity of utmost reverence and devotion.
5. Mahabaleshwar
One of the most beautiful and stunning hill stations of Maharashtra, Mahabaleshwar is in the Satara district. Famous for strawberries, this place is also home to the five holy rivers, Krishna, Venna, Koyana, Savitri and Gayatri
6. Ratnagiri
Home to Alphonso mangoes and the Olive Ridley Turtles, Ratnagiri is truly an amazing destination. From alluring mountains, soothing beaches to age-old forts and temples, Ratnagiri surely leaves a lasting impression on every traveller.
